I changed to JC food, I started with frozen because for me it was tastier and more satisfying, then I showly changed to shelf, less costly and my body had adjusted to smaller volumes of food (eat a lot of free vegetables and the low sodium store soup and jello)it was costly at first but then got cheaper for me. Now that i am at my goal weight I cheat, but i am more disciplined as to portion size, even better I have learned how to shop at the supermarket and prepare some of my own meals although the majority of food i eat still is and will be JC.
